package main
import (
"context"
"fmt"
"os"
"path/filepath"
"github.com/Jguer/yay/v12/pkg/db/ialpm"
"github.com/Jguer/yay/v12/pkg/dep"
"github.com/Jguer/yay/v12/pkg/runtime"
"github.com/Jguer/yay/v12/pkg/settings"
"github.com/Jguer/yay/v12/pkg/settings/parser"
"github.com/Jguer/yay/v12/pkg/text"
"github.com/Jguer/aur/metadata"
"github.com/leonelquinteros/gotext"
"github.com/pkg/errors"
)
func handleCmd(logger *text.Logger) error {
cfg, err := settings.NewConfig(logger, settings.GetConfigPath(), "")
if err != nil {
return err
}
cmdArgs := parser.MakeArguments()
if errP := cfg.ParseCommandLine(cmdArgs); errP != nil {
return errP
}
run, err := runtime.NewRuntime(cfg, cmdArgs, "1.0.0")
if err != nil {
return err
}
dbExecutor, err := ialpm.NewExecutor(run.PacmanConf, logger)
if err != nil {
return err
}
aurCache, err := metadata.New(
metadata.WithCacheFilePath(
filepath.Join(cfg.BuildDir, "aur.json")))
if err != nil {
return errors.Wrap(err, gotext.Get("failed to retrieve aur Cache"))
}
grapher := dep.NewGrapher(dbExecutor, aurCache, true, settings.NoConfirm,
cmdArgs.ExistsDouble("d", "nodeps"), false, false,
run.Logger.Child("grapher"))
return graphPackage(context.Background(), grapher, cmdArgs.Targets)
}
func main() {
fallbackLog := text.NewLogger(os.Stdout, os.Stderr, os.Stdin, false, "fallback")
if err := handleCmd(fallbackLog); err != nil {
fallbackLog.Errorln(err)
os.Exit(1)
}
}
func graphPackage(
ctx context.Context,
grapher *dep.Grapher,
targets []string,
) error {
if len(targets) != 1 {
return errors.New(gotext.Get("only one target is allowed"))
}
graph, err := grapher.GraphFromAUR(ctx, nil, []string{targets[0]})
if err != nil {
return err
}
fmt.Fprintln(os.Stdout, graph.String())
fmt.Fprintln(os.Stdout, "\nlayers map\n", graph.TopoSortedLayerMap(nil))
return nil
}
